I am struggling with pipe configuration for the whole /48 subnet. Tried to use mask src-ip6 for dynamic pipes, but failed: ${fwcmd} pipe 20 config bw 70Mbits/s burst 110Mbits buckets 512 mask src-ip6 0x000000000000ffffffffffffffffffff - wrong syntax ${fwcmd} pipe 20 config bw 70Mbits/s burst 110Mbits buckets 512 mask src-ip6 /48 - wrong syntax ${fwcmd} pipe 20 config bw 70Mbits/s burst 110Mbits buckets 512 mask src-ip6 ffffffffff::/48 - syntax correct, but pipes don't show up ${fwcmd} pipe 20 config bw 70Mbits/s burst 110Mbits buckets 512 mask src-ip6 ::/48 - syntax correct, but pipes don't show up It makes me wonder if dynamic pipes are really really supported for IPv6 traffic.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are the assignee for the bug.
